Our online master’s programs are $698 per credit – except for the Master of Arts in Education and Master of Science in Nursing programs, which are $540 per credit. Our competency-based master’s degrees – Master of Business Administration (MBA), Master of Health Administration (MHA), and Master of Information Systems (MIS) – are $300 per credit and can be completed in less than a year.

How long is a master’s degree?

Our online master’s programs can take anywhere from 12-37 months to complete depending on the degree you choose to pursue. Additionally, you may be able to earn your master's degree faster and for less if you can apply eligible saving opportunities like transfer credits, scholarships or work experience.

What's unique about CB programs?

You’re scheduled in 4 courses concurrently over a span of 16 weeks. CB programs encourage individual learning and provide an opportunity to engage with fellow students. You’ll also receive support and guidance from faculty in your courses and a dedicated faculty mentor in your program.

Business man working on a laptop at home in an office

How does CB work?
  1. Start your group of courses with the support of a faculty mentor.
  2. Take 3 to 4 courses at your own pace every 16-week period. Spend less time on material you know and more time on new subject matter.
  3. Once ready, faculty can unlock competency assessments so you can demonstrate what you know and how to apply it.

Trusted accreditation for 45 years

University of Phoenix has been continually accredited by the Higher Learning Commission (HLC), hlcommission.org, since 1978. What does that mean? You’ll receive an education that meets recognized quality standards. Specific business, counseling, education and nursing programs have also received programmatic accreditation.

Alignment with industry standards and exams

Select master’s programs at University of Phoenix align with industry standards and may educationally prepare you to sit for relevant industry certification exams. For instance, our Master of Health Administration aligns with American College of Healthcare Executives (ACHE) standards.​ Our master’s degrees in nursing, information systems and cybersecurity may educationally prepare you to sit for a certification exam, but our programs do not include certification.
